루트킷 바이러스는 컴퓨터 시스템을 감염시켜 사용자가 인지하지 못하도록 악성 프로그램을 은폐하는 강력한 보안 위협 중 하나입니다. 루트킷은 운영체제의 핵심 파일에 침투하여 스스로를 숨기고, 해커가 시스템을 원격으로 제어할 수 있도록 도와줍니다. 이번 글에서는 루트킷 바이러스의 정의와 특징, 감염 경로, 예방 및 대처 방법을 살펴보겠습니다.
1. 루트킷 바이러스란?
루트킷(Rootkit)은 악성코드나 해커가 시스템에 침투한 후 자신의 존재를 숨기기 위해 사용되는 소프트웨어 또는 도구입니다. '루트'는 운영체제의 최고 권한을, '킷'은 도구를 의미하며, 루트킷은 관리자 권한을 확보해 사용자가 알아채기 어렵게 악성 활동을 수행합니다. 일반적으로 백도어를 설치하거나 데이터 탈취, 시스템 파괴, 해커의 원격 접근을 가능하게 만듭니다.
2. 루트킷 바이러스의 작동 방식
2.1 시스템 은폐
루트킷은 운영체제의 중요한 파일과 프로세스에 침투하여 악성코드나 해커의 활동을 숨깁니다. 사용자가 파일 탐색기나 작업 관리자에서 악성 프로그램을 확인할 수 없도록 변경된 시스템 정보를 표시합니다.
2.2 관리자 권한 확보
루트킷은 감염된 시스템의 관리자 권한을 탈취하여 파일 및 프로세스를 생성, 수정, 삭제할 수 있습니다. 이는 해커가 시스템을 자유롭게 제어할 수 있도록 합니다.
2.3 백도어 설치
루트킷은 백도어를 설치하여 해커가 네트워크를 통해 감염된 시스템에 원격으로 접근할 수 있도록 지원합니다. 이를 통해 데이터 탈취, 네트워크 공격, 추가 악성코드 설치 등이 이루어질 수 있습니다.
3. 루트킷 바이러스의 주요 위험성
3.1 탐지 어려움
루트킷은 보안 소프트웨어와 사용자가 이를 인지하지 못하도록 고도로 은폐된 상태에서 작동합니다. 따라서 탐지와 제거가 매우 어려울 수 있습니다.
3.2 데이터 유출 및 개인정보 도용
루트킷은 해커가 사용자의 민감한 정보를 탈취할 수 있도록 합니다. 이메일 계정, 은행 정보, 로그인 자격증명 등이 유출될 수 있습니다.
3.3 추가 악성코드 유포
루트킷은 스파이웨어, 랜섬웨어, 트로이 목마와 같은 다른 악성코드를 다운로드하거나 실행하는 매개체로 사용될 수 있습니다. 이는 감염 시스템의 피해를 더욱 심화시킵니다.
4. 루트킷 바이러스 감염 경로
루트킷은 다양한 경로를 통해 시스템에 침투합니다. 주요 감염 경로는 다음과 같습니다:
- 악성 소프트웨어: 정상 프로그램으로 위장한 악성 소프트웨어를 통해 루트킷이 설치됩니다.
- 피싱 이메일: 피싱 이메일의 첨부파일이나 링크를 통해 루트킷이 다운로드될 수 있습니다.
- 소프트웨어 취약점: 운영체제나 소프트웨어의 보안 취약점을 악용하여 루트킷이 침투합니다.
- USB 장치: 감염된 USB 드라이브를 사용하여 루트킷이 전파될 수 있습니다.
5. 루트킷 바이러스 예방 방법
5.1 신뢰할 수 있는 보안 소프트웨어 사용
루트킷 탐지에 특화된 보안 소프트웨어를 설치하고 정기적으로 업데이트하세요. 최신 백신 프로그램은 루트킷을 탐지하고 차단할 수 있습니다.
5.2 소프트웨어와 운영체제 업데이트
운영체제와 소프트웨어를 최신 버전으로 유지하여 보안 취약점을 방지하세요. 자동 업데이트 기능을 활성화하면 최신 보안 패치를 놓치지 않을 수 있습니다.
5.3 피싱 이메일 주의
출처가 불분명한 이메일이나 첨부파일은 열지 마세요. 이메일 발신자가 신뢰할 수 있는지 확인하고, 의심스러운 링크는 클릭하지 않도록 주의하세요.
5.4 안전한 다운로드 습관
공식 웹사이트에서 소프트웨어를 다운로드하고, 불법 소프트웨어나 크랙 파일 사용을 피하세요. 무료 소프트웨어 설치 시, 추가 구성 요소를 설치하지 않도록 확인하세요.
6. 루트킷 바이러스 감염 시 대처 방법
6.1 루트킷 탐지 소프트웨어 사용
루트킷 전용 탐지 및 제거 도구를 사용하여 감염된 파일과 프로세스를 탐지하고 제거하세요. 예를 들어, Kaspersky TDSSKiller, Malwarebytes Anti-Rootkit 등의 도구가 유용할 수 있습니다.
6.2 안전 모드에서 검사
안전 모드로 부팅하여 보안 소프트웨어를 실행하면 루트킷이 은폐되지 않은 상태에서 탐지 및 제거할 가능성이 높아집니다.
6.3 시스템 복원
감염이 심각한 경우, 시스템 복원을 통해 감염 이전 상태로 되돌릴 수 있습니다. 이를 위해 복원 지점을 미리 설정해 두는 것이 중요합니다.
6.4 운영체제 재설치
루트킷이 제거되지 않거나 피해가 심각한 경우, 운영체제를 다시 설치하는 것이 최선의 방법일 수 있습니다. 중요한 데이터는 백업 후 포맷 작업을 진행하세요.
7. 루트킷 감염 예방을 위한 추가 팁
루트킷 감염을 방지하려면 다음 사항을 실천하세요:
- 강력한 비밀번호를 사용하고, 정기적으로 변경하세요.
- 인터넷 뱅킹이나 중요한 작업 시 보안 네트워크를 사용하세요.
- 출처가 불명확한 외부 장치를 연결하지 마세요.
결론
루트킷 바이러스는 탐지가 어렵고, 피해가 크기 때문에 예방이 무엇보다 중요합니다. 신뢰할 수 있는 보안 소프트웨어를 사용하고, 안전한 인터넷 사용 습관을 유지하여 시스템을 보호하세요. 감염 시에는 신속한 대처와 전문가의 도움을 받아 피해를 최소화하시기 바랍니다.
댓글